The Importance of Locksmith Car Key Services
Losing your car keys can be more than simply an inconvenience; it can be a security danger. Modern automobiles are geared up with sophisticated security systems, and unauthorized entry can trigger alarms, immobilizers, and other safety functions. A professional locksmith can assist you restore access to your vehicle rapidly and firmly, typically at a fraction of the cost and time it would require to replace the whole key system through the dealership.

Locksmiths are trained to handle a range of key-related problems, from simple lockouts to more intricate key fob programming. They are geared up with the current tools and technology to make sure that your car remains protected while providing you with the needed access.
Types of Car Key Services Offered by Locksmiths
Car Lockout Assistance
- If you've locked yourself out of your car, a locksmith can open your vehicle without triggering damage to the locks or the vehicle itself.
- They can utilize a range of strategies, including lock picking, to get.
Key Duplication
- If you need a spare key, a locksmith can duplicate your existing key quickly and efficiently.
- They can likewise duplicate keys for older cars that use simpler mechanical locks.
Key Fob Programming
- Modern car keys frequently include electronic parts like key fobs.
- A locksmith can program a new key fob or reprogram an existing one to work with your car.
Ignition Key Replacement
- If your ignition key is broken or broken, a locksmith can replace it with a new one.
- They can also deal with more complicated ignition systems, such as those with transponder keys.
Transponder Key Services
- Transponder keys are geared up with a chip that communicates with your car's computer.
- A locksmith can cut and program a new transponder key if the original is lost or damaged.
High-Security Key Replacement
- Some high-end automobiles use high-security keys that are harder to duplicate.
- A locksmith can replace these keys, guaranteeing that they fulfill the high standards of security needed by your vehicle.
Lost or Stolen Key Replacement
- If your keys are lost or stolen, a locksmith can supply a brand-new set of keys and, if essential, reprogram the car's security system to avoid unauthorized access.

Frequently Asked Questions About Locksmith Car Key Services
Q: How long does it consider a locksmith to arrive?
- A: The reaction time can differ depending upon the locksmith's accessibility and your place. Most reliable locksmith professionals intend to show up within 30 minutes to an hour.
Q: Are locksmith professionals expensive?
- A: The cost of a locksmith service can differ, however it is usually much cheaper than going through a car dealership. Elements that affect the cost consist of the kind of service, the complexity of the key, and the locksmith's place.
Q: Can a locksmith make a key without the initial?
- A: Yes, a locksmith can make a brand-new key without the initial, but the process may be more complicated and costly. They will need the vehicle's VIN (Vehicle Identification Number) and might require you to provide evidence of ownership.
Q: Are locksmiths able to bypass car alarms?
- A: Reputable locksmiths are trained to handle car alarms and security systems. They can frequently disable or bypass the alarm to access to your vehicle safely.
Q: Is it safe to utilize a locksmith?
- A: Yes, as long as you choose a certified and insured locksmith. They are qualified experts who follow strict ethical standards to ensure your security and the security of your vehicle.
Q: What should I do if I lose my car keys and do not have a spare?
- A: If you do not have a spare key, call a locksmith immediately. They can offer a brand-new key and, if essential, reprogram the car's security system to avoid unauthorized access.
